What is Shipping Container Construction?

Shipping container construction refers to the practice of utilizing steel shipping containers as structural aspects for buildings and other structures. Originally created for transporting products throughout seas, these containers are repurposed into homes, workplaces, pop-up stores, and even schools. By converting these resilient metal boxes into habitable spaces, builders emphasize sustainability and resourcefulness.

Table 1: Standard Shipping Container Sizes

SizeDimensions (feet)Volume (cubic feet)
20-foot20 x 8 x 8.51,172
40-foot40 x 8 x 8.52,390
40-foot High Cube Shipping Containers Cube40 x 8 x 9.52,694

Advantages of Shipping Container Construction

  1. Cost-Effectiveness: One of the main benefits of shipping container construction is cost savings. Containers are typically offered at a fraction of the rate of standard building products. This affordability opens avenues for ingenious structure jobs, particularly in locations with minimal budget plans.

  2. Sustainability: By repurposing existing products, the construction of shipping container homes decreases waste and motivates sustainable living. It is a useful method of using a resource that may otherwise contribute to land fill overflow.

  3. Speed of Construction: Shipping container structures can typically be put together rapidly. Considering that containers show up pre-fabricated to a degree, the time needed for on-site construction can be significantly minimized.

  4. Resilience and Security: Shipping Container Sizes containers are developed to hold up against extreme conditions during transportation. They are made from corten steel, which is weather-resistant and uses considerable sturdiness. This makes them secure for storage and living.

  5. Mobility: Shipping container homes can be relocated with relative ease. This flexibility matches those who might wish to alter their surroundings or relocate their home for numerous factors.

Secret Challenges to Consider

While there are numerous advantages, possible builders must also think about numerous challenges associated with shipping container construction.

  1. Building Regulations and Regulations: Not all areas allow the construction of shipping container homes. It's vital to examine regional zoning laws and structure codes to prevent potential legal problems.

  2. Insulation Issues: Shipping containers can maintain heat in summer and can be too cold in winter. Correct insulation solutions are essential to develop a comfy living environment.

  3. Restricted Space: Containers typically have actually repaired dimensions, which might restrict design options and area. Careful planning is essential for accommodating the needs of the occupants.

  4. Design Complexity: While containers offer flexibility, developing a practical layout can be challenging. Architects and home builders should think creatively to make the most of the available space.

  5. Rust and Maintenance: The metal used in containers can rust if not treated correctly. Regular upkeep is needed to make sure the structural stability of the container.

Design Flexibility and Alternatives

Shipping containers enable a selection of design possibilities. They can be stacked, positioned side by side, or even integrated with traditional structure approaches. Some alternative styles include:

  • Multi-Container Designs: Several containers can be combined to create large multi-level homes.
  • Container Modifications: Flat Rack Containers can be cut and modified to integrate windows, doors, and even environmentally friendly functions like green roofing systems.
  • Hybrid Structures: Containers can be combined with wood, glass, or concrete to produce unique architectural declarations.

Frequently Asked Questions (FAQs)

1. Just how much does it cost to develop a shipping container home?

Costs can vary commonly depending on the design, place, and products used. On average, a standard shipping container home may cost between ₤ 10,000 to ₤ 50,000, leaving out land expenses.

2. Are shipping container homes safe?

Yes, shipping container homes can be safe and protected when correctly constructed and designed. It's necessary to deal with knowledgeable home builders who understand the needed modifications.

3. For how long do shipping container homes last?

With proper maintenance, shipping container homes can last for decades, often outliving conventional wood-framed homes.

4. Can I get financing for a shipping container home?

Yes, some lending institutions offer financing specifically for alternative construction methods like shipping container homes. It's recommended to seek advice from home loan professionals.

5. Are shipping container homes energy-efficient?

Shipping container homes can be developed to be energy-efficient with appropriate insulation, solar panels, and energy-saving home appliances.
